Cochrane Ranche Park is designated a historic site. Visitors enjoy large grass lawns, historical artifacts, easy trails, picnic areas, bronze statue, outdoor stage for special events and an information center.

Cochrane Mosaic Mural features key artist Lewis Lavoie. Families and school groups visit the unique masterpiece murals made up of 100's of smaller paintings, festivals and special events.

At the Invermere Soaring Center, guests will have the chance to enjoy glider flights through the Canadian Rockies. Guests can also receive soaring and flight training instruction from SAT and TC approved staff.

Babin Air Scenic Flights offers guests the opportunity to view the Canadian Rockies during both scenic and charter flights. Sightseers will be able to view mountain lakes and glaciers in the area.

Guests of the James Chabot Provincial Park can go swimming, hiking, fishing, wildlife viewing, canoing, cycling, and waterskiing. Although overnight camping is not permitted at this location, the park does feature picnic areas and drinking water.
